このページは福井県立大学の田中求之が2006年1月まで運用していた Mac のサーバ運用に関する会議室 「Web Scripter's Meeting」の記録です。情報が古くなっている可能性がありますのでご注意ください。

メーリングリストについて

発言者:うら
( Date Friday, July 28, 2000 10:27:29 )


はじめて投稿致します。
いつも勉強させていただいて、ありがとうございます。
先日、メーリングリスト運用の見積もり依頼がきまして、OS X Serverでのホスティングも検討しています。
早速質問なんですが・・
OS X Server上で動作するリストサーバーってあるんでしょうか?
Majordomoを移植しないといけないのかな・・・
それと、OS X ServerのApacheの設定なんですが、
OSのインストールを、1.2、WebObject4.0、1.2updaterという順序でインストールしたんですが、
どうも、port80が塞がってるような気がします・・・
現在、WebObjectをはずして運用テストをしているところです。
何か、設定法、いい書籍などありましたら、アドバイス下さい。
漠然とした質問で申し訳ありません。よろしくお願い致します。

たまちゃん さんからのコメント
( Friday, July 28, 2000 10:41:40 )

>OS X Server上で動作するリストサーバーってあるんでしょうか?

については,fml があります。

→  INSTALL guide on Mac OS X Server

うら さんからのコメント
( Friday, July 28, 2000 13:05:54 )

早速、覗いてみました。fmlで運用できそうですね。
もう、何年もunixから遠ざかってかなり記憶が薄れてる状態です。
sendmailの設定からがんばってみます。
ちなみに、運用するメーリングリストの人数ですが、16,000人ぐらいいるそうです。。。
こういう時って、DNSもそれなりのパワーがいるんですよね・・・

大西恒樹 さんからのコメント
( Friday, July 28, 2000 15:52:41 )

>ちなみに、運用するメーリングリストの人数ですが、16,000人ぐらいいるそうです。。。
>こういう時って、DNSもそれなりのパワーがいるんですよね・・・

どのくらいの頻度でメールが飛び交うリストかわかりませんが、
一日10通としても、16万通の配信が行われるわけですよね。

sendmailにはちと荷が重いのでないでしょうか?

うら さんからのコメント
( Friday, July 28, 2000 16:16:30 )

コメントありがとうございます。
sendmailで重いとなると。。。
どうしたらいいのでしょうか??
配信は、一日一通あるかないかだと思います。
よろしくお願いします。

福田@MuON さんからのコメント
( Friday, July 28, 2000 17:47:25 )

> sendmailで重いとなると。。。
> どうしたらいいのでしょうか??

UNIXでしたらsendmail+smtpfeed, qmail, postfixあたりで
配送の並列化するんでしょうけど。

うら さんからのコメント
( Friday, July 28, 2000 18:07:07 )

福田さんありがとうございます。
うーん、、配送の並列化ですか・・難しい・・・
しばらくWebをうろうろしてみます。

あ、ちなみにメーリングリストといっても、
管理者からの配信のみのサービスです。

perlで作っちゃうのも一つの手段なのでしょうか・・
しばらく勉強してみます。
その他、アドバイスございましたらよろしくお願いします。

稲垣 さんからのコメント
( Friday, July 28, 2000 19:08:32 )

 fmlだったら、配信用のメイルサーバを別途指定、若しくは分散が可能です。
ただ、ホスティングだとどっかに飛ばせませんしね。

 自分の所のSSが余りにも不安定すぎて

ML処理サーバ:Linux+fml
配信サーバ:MacOS+EIMS2.2.2

で動かしています。
#再度コンパイルしたら安定していましたが・・(T-T)

うら さんからのコメント
( Friday, July 28, 2000 23:34:10 )

いっそのこと、htmlでの公開のみにして欲しいと思う、今日このごろであります。
っていうか、サーバー管理者としては、htmlでの情報提供にしたほうがいいと提案するのが妥当なんでしょうけどね。。。

sendmail動いたので、fml動かしてみます。

たまちゃん さんからのコメント
( Saturday, July 29, 2000 01:24:46 )

Sendmail を動かされるようなので,一応情報としてだけですが,
Mac OS ベースでの解決法としては,LetterRip Pro を動かすこと
が考えられます。あるユーザさんの例ですが,

・リスト数 500
・1日の平均配送数 140,000
・outgoing connection は 40

で運用されています。当然 announcement リストも運用できますし,
マルチドメインにも対応しています。ここ数年使ってみての感想で
すが,とにかく送り出しが早いです(EIMS よりも早いんじゃないか
と思うくらいです)。また同じドメイン宛には何人の購読者がいよ
うと,まとめて1通のメールとして送ることが出来ます。バウンス
の処理も良いです(bounce mail digest というのはいただけません
が)。

SE/30 で数千人もの購読者に配送している例(TidBITS)もあります。

うら さんからのコメント
( Saturday, July 29, 2000 09:38:36 )

たまちゃんさん、コメントありがとうございます。
同じドメイン宛に一通で済むという機能があるんですね、調べてみます。
outgoing connectionの場合は、後で手動で送信するということになるんでしょうか?知識不足ですいません。。。

うーん、SE/30どっかにあったな・・・

たまちゃん さんからのコメント
( Saturday, July 29, 2000 10:25:21 )

> outgoing connectionの場合は、後で手動で送信するということになるんでしょうか?

いえいえ,メールサーバがメールを配送するときに,他のメールサーバ
とコネクションを持ちます(SMTP で通信する)が,その数をいくつ持つ
かということで,サーバ側で自動的に行ってくれます。コネクションの
数を増やすと一気にメールを吐き出すことが出来ますが,マシンの能力
やメモリ,ネットワークの速さなどによって制約されますので,多けれ
ば多いほどよいという訳ではありません。

TidBITS でのメーリングリストの運用が

http://db.tidbits.com/getbits.acgi?tbart=05328

に,また LetterRip Pro 自体については,

http://www.fogcity.com/letterrip.html

に情報があります。ちなみに,現バージョンは 3.0.7 ですが,3.1 で
はカーボン化が行われる予定です。

うら さんからのコメント
( Saturday, July 29, 2000 10:55:14 )

たびたびありがとうございます。

outgoing connectionについては理解できました。
サーバーの調整等も、運用しながらうまくやっていかないといけないですね。

だいとう さんからのコメント
( Sunday, July 30, 2000 02:04:29 )

LetterRip Pro
なかなかすばらしいですね。
私のところではmacjordomo+SIMSで運用していますが、
LetterRip ProはSIMSのようなメールサーバーはいらないのでしょうか?
英語が苦手なんでHPみても良くわからないのです。
LC475で行けそうでかなり気になってます。

たまちゃん さんからのコメント
( Sunday, July 30, 2000 07:21:07 )

>LetterRip ProはSIMSのようなメールサーバーはいらないのでしょうか?

いる場合といらない場合の2つがあります。と私が解説するよりも
田中さんの以下のスレッドをご覧下さい。

→  リストサーバを理解する -LetterRip Proを例にして-

たまちゃん さんからのコメント
( Sunday, July 30, 2000 07:23:09 )

ちなみに,LetterRip Pro が威力を発揮するのは SMTP モードで
動かした場合です。

田中求之 さんからのコメント
( Sunday, July 30, 2000 10:45:43 )

>リストサーバを理解する -LetterRip Proを例にして-

これ、書きかけのままになってますね (^_^;; こんなん多いなぁ…

だいとう さんからのコメント
( Monday, July 31, 2000 00:39:18 )

田中さんのスレッド拝見いたしました。
実に良くわかりました。ありがとうございます。
今でもリスト用に1台占有しているので、
乗換えを検討したいと思います。
お験し版があるようなので、テスト環境を作ってみようと思います。

稲垣 さんからのコメント
( Monday, July 31, 2000 10:58:16 )

 Macでリストサーバを作るのなら、AutoShare+EIMSなどでも結構パフォーマン
スは出ると思います。

 ただ、上記のfml以外は、Subjectに通番は付かないですし、ML名もちょっと
違う形でしか付かないです。
#以前にも発言したのですが、文化が違うらしいんですよね。
##で、それを実現しようとすると安定性が悪いんですよね。

 ただ、AutoShareは設定が明解ではないので、最初の敷き居は高いかも知れま
せん。


うら さんからのコメント
( Tuesday, August 01, 2000 09:10:59 )

結局、クライアントの予算等を考慮し、バーチャルサーバーを借りて、
そちらで、majordomoによる運用ということで提案を行いました。
月に、3通程度の配信になるみたいです。

ご意見ありがとうございました。
今後ともよろしくお願いします。